Job summary

MeyerPro Inc. is a premier provider of audio-visual services and broadcast solutions in the Pacific Northwest. The Broadcast Engineer role is a full-time position in the greater Seattle area, focusing on maintaining XR/AR studio equipment and ensuring high-quality show production.

Responsibilities

  • Troubleshoot audio, video, and control system problems involving Ross, EVS, Sony, and Disguise systems
  • Interact with clients and manage expectations
  • Communicate with account managers to ensure all technical requirements, equipment, and labor related to production are correct
  • Participate in meetings and phone calls with internal and external staff and clients regarding upcoming events
  • Work with internal and external staff and communicate needs and procedures respectfully
  • Maintain, configure, and repair equipment or facilitate the RMA process
  • Work independently and manage priorities effectively
  • Inspect, test, and maintain equipment to ensure reliable operation
  • Assist in loading and unloading equipment from delivery vehicles
  • Assist in setup, operation, and breakdown of equipment for events
